There are many beautiful places to visit in the Sequoia National Forest. Here is a list of some of them...

Giant Forest

The Giant Forest is home to a magnificent grove with more than 8000 huge sequoias trees. This is the most easily accessible area and you can hike along the long trails here.

01

General Sherman Tree

This is the largest living sequoia tree in the world. Travelers can hike two trails to reach here to view and photograph this giant tree in the Sequoia National Forest.

02

Tunnel Log

Tunnel Log is a unique spot in Sequoia National Forest. It's a tunnel carved in a 2000 years old Sequoia Tree trunk that fell on the road. The spot offers an ideal photo-op for visitors.

03

Kings Canyon Scenic Byway

This byway is a 50-mile-long road that leads you to Kings Canyon. You can enjoy the sceneries of Southern Sierra which includes giant sequoia & the geological structures.

04

Hume Lake

Hume Lake is an enchanting spot with picturesque vistas of the crystal clear blue lake, rolling mountains & dense coniferous forest. The aura of the Lake surrounds you with tranquility. 

05

Mount Whitney

Mount Whitney is a major attraction for adventure lovers, hikers, & climbers. It is the tallest mountain in the contiguous US. Make sure to get some amazing clicks of the majestic peak.

06

Moro Rock

This is a gigantic granite dome, with breathtaking views of the Sequoia National Park. Hiking trails to this spot can be strenuous as there are 350+ steps that lead to the top of the dome.
